What Is Sandblasting and How Does It Work?

Sandblasting is a process which uses high-pressure air to propel abrasive materials away from a surface. The process helps remove any unwanted layers on a surface, including dirt, rust and old coatings. It helps create a cleaned and roughened texture suitable for painting or coating. 

Common abrasive materials used in sandblasting include:

  • Silica sand: A traditional choice for general-purpose cleaning.
  • Glass beads: Ideal for achieving a smooth, polished surface.
  • Aluminium oxide: A durable and reusable option for heavy-duty cleaning.

This method is widely used in various industries mainly because of its speed and efficiency.

Why Sandblasting Is the Best Surface Preparation Method?

Sandblasting is one of the most preferred surface preparation methods across various industries. Here are the reasons why: 

  1. Effective Removal of Rust, Paint, and Debris

Sandblasting eliminates the impurities on a surface quickly and efficiently. It ensures a clean and corrosion-free base, essential for long-lasting coatings.

  1. Improved Coating Adhesion

A roughened surface created by sandblasting enables paints and coatings to bond more effectively. This enhances the durability and prevents any chances of peeling or flaking over time.

  1. Suitable for Multiple Surfaces

Sandblasting is effective on various materials, including:

  • Metal: Used in industrial painting and automotive refinishing.
  • Wood: Removes old finishes and prepares furniture for repainting.
  • Concrete: Cleans and restores surfaces before applying protective coatings.
  1. Time and Cost Efficiency

Sandblasting is much faster and more cost-effective than manual sanding or chemical treatments. It reduces labour costs and speeds up project completion times.
